We are seeking a Senior Data Engineer with strong Python expertise to design and deliver scalable ETL solutions supporting enterprise analytics and financial/insurance data platforms. This role focuses on building reliable, secure data pipelines using AWS Glue and modern data engineering practices in a hybrid, day‑shift work model.
Responsibilities
Design and develop scalable Python‑based ETL pipelines, primarily using AWS Glue
Build and optimize ETL jobs to process large volumes of structured and semi‑structured data
Apply performance tuning, partitioning, and monitoring to meet SLA and reliability goals
Implement data quality checks, validation rules, and error handling
Integrate data pipelines with S3, Athena, Lambda, and analytics platforms
Ensure secure data handling in compliance with regulatory and enterprise standards
Partner with architects, analysts, and product owners to translate business requirements into data solutions
Support production workloads, troubleshooting, and continuous improvement
Follow software engineering best practices including CI/CD, code reviews, and documentation
Required Qualifications
Strong hands‑on experience with Python in production environments
Proven background in ETL and data pipeline development (Spark‑based preferred)
Experience with AWS data services (Glue, S3, Athena, CloudWatch) or equivalent platforms
Solid SQL and data modeling skills
Experience working in agile, hybrid delivery environments
